COOMISGUI
The COOMISGUI—short for Comité d’Organisation Miss Guinée—is the official body behind the prestigious Miss Guinée beauty pageant, and it’s currently led by the dynamic and visionary Aminata Diallo.
Aminata Diallo – CEO of Miss Guinée & Cultural Architect
- Aminata is the President of COOMISGUI and also the founder of KPAAF-Guinée, a fashion and vocational academy.
- She’s credited with revitalizing the Miss Guinée pageant, bringing transparency, ethics, and cultural pride back to the forefront.
- Under her leadership, the pageant has become a platform for empowerment, not just glamour—offering winners scholarships, housing, and international exposure.
COOMISGUI’s Mission
- The committee aims to elevate Guinean beauty and culture on a global stage.
- It promotes:
- Ethical standards in pageantry
- Cultural branding of Guinea through fashion and charm
- Opportunities for young women to grow professionally and personally
International Expansion
- Aminata recently became the Country Director for Miss United Nations Pageants, securing Guinea’s participation in this global event.
- The first runner-up of Miss Guinée 2025, Youssouf Baldé, will represent Guinea at the United Nations Pageants in Florida this December.
Her Philosophy
Aminata believes in beauty with purpose—using pageantry as a tool for education, leadership, and national pride. Her work is reshaping how Guinea is seen, both at home and abroad.
BINTA MODELING AGENCY
The Binta Modeling Agency in Guinea is a standout force in West African fashion, founded by the accomplished model and entrepreneur Binta Diallo.
What the Agency Does
- Based in Conakry, the agency specializes in ready-to-wear fashion, model training, and event production.
- It plays a key role in organizing Guinée Fashion Fest, a major fashion week that showcases Guinean and African designers.
- Binta Modeling Agency also collaborates with Mina Fondation Guinea, led by Binta’s sister Aminata Diallo, to promote youth empowerment through fashion.
Impact & Vision
- Binta Diallo uses her platform to mentor young models, especially women, helping them break into the international fashion scene.
- She’s created a fashion training center in Guinea where over 20 women each year learn sewing and design skills.
- Her mission is to make Guinea the capital of African fashion, blending traditional African fabrics with modern global styles.
Binta’s journey from runway model to fashion mogul is seriously inspiring.
KPAAF
he Karen Pritzker Academy of Art & Fashion (KPAAF) in Guinea is a groundbreaking institution that’s reshaping the future of fashion and vocational training in West Africa.
What Is KPAAF?
- KPAAF is the first professional fashion and couture training center in Guinea, founded by Aminata Diallo, a visionary who left a successful life in the U.S. to serve her homeland.
- It’s located in Nongo – Natoma, Conakry, and operates under the Fondation Mina Guinea, with support from the Ministry of Higher Education and Scientific Research.
Mission & Impact
- KPAAF’s mission is to empower vulnerable youth, especially young women, through vocational training in:
- Fashion design and sewing
- Hairdressing and aesthetics
- Hospitality, tourism, and catering
- It’s a beacon of hope for girls who’ve been denied education due to poverty, offering them a second chance at dignity and independence.
Notable Highlights
- KPAAF organizes major cultural events like Miss Guinée, helping elevate local talent to international platforms.
- The school has hosted high-profile guests, including the First Lady of Guinea, and collaborates with initiatives like Guinée Fashion Fest.
- Students like Hélène Mbamy, who left a finance career to pursue fashion at KPAAF, show how the academy inspires bold life changes.
Philosophy
- KPAAF isn’t just a school—it’s a movement. It promotes freedom, creativity, and social transformation through education.
- Aminata Diallo’s story is one of sacrifice and purpose: she returned to Guinea to build futures, one stitch at a time.

Friendly Artificial Intelligence (FAI): A Paradigm for Beneficial AGI Development
Friendly Artificial Intelligence (FAI) is a conceptual framework designed to ensure that advancements in Artificial General Intelligence (AGI) align with humanity’s best interests. By focusing on ethical integration, safety measures, and human-centric oversight, FAI aims to channel technological progress into a force for global well-being.
Key Principles of Friendly Artificial Intelligence
Ethical Foundations: FAI emphasizes the importance of embedding ethical considerations into AGI systems, ensuring that decisions made by intelligent machines are aligned with human values.
Robust Safety Mechanisms: These include fail-safes and control measures to mitigate risks associated with AGI, such as unintended consequences or malicious use.
Human Oversight and Collaboration: FAI advocates for human involvement in the development and operation of AGI systems, ensuring transparency and accountability in their actions.
